I looked into that matter, and the problem was causes by
bibledit-bibletime. It still uses the system() call. However, BibleTime
2.0 no longer depends on the kde libraries, and for that reason no
longer supports the dcop protocol. That means that communications and
synchronization with Bibledit no longer works. For that reason I just
disabled that periodic call that uses system(). It was meant for
BibleTime, and is no longer needed now. Till BibleTime opts to implement
another communications protocol.
